Do you like the performance of the Dodge Challenger Hellcat but will never give up on the Ford Mustang? Well, there's a supercharged pony out there that will outrun any devilish feline, and it's made by Hennessey.
Just to jog your memory, Hennessey Performance is the company that makes the fastest (unofficial) car in the world. What they did was to take a Lotus chassis, stuff it with a V8 and humiliate the Bugatti Veyron.
So what did they do to the 2015 Ford Mustang GT? Not much, except they turned it into the 2015 Hennessey HPE750. It has more power than the Challenger Hellcat - 774 hp vs. 707 hp - and has been clocked at 207.9 miles per hour.
Ever since this car was launched, the Internet has been demanding that a drag race between the Mustang and the Challenger be organized. Hennessey finally obliged today. With a rolling start from 30 mph, the Stang quickly sets the pace and puts several car lengths between it and the Dodge by the time they reach 165 mph.
The tuners have been working on the Mustang for quite some time now, and we've talked about it on numerous occasions. Essentially, this 2.9-liter supercharger kit takes the Coyote 5.0 vee-8 into the major leagues of performance.
However, this limited edition kit also includes a carbon fiber air induction system, fuel injectors, upgraded fuel pump system. Hennessey will also give you all the necessary gaskets, dyno-tune the engine and install serial plaques and other badging.
There's also a carbon fiber side to the package, one which consists of a front splitter, side skirts, and the rear lip spoiler.
In a straight line, this thing will do 0 to 60 in 3.4 seconds and cover the quarter-mile in 10.9 seconds with a trap speed of 133 mph. No wonder the Dodge didn't stand a chance! Still, we like seeing the Pennzoil machine that did the Airfield Drift stunt, even if it gets its butt whopped.
